WHAT IS THE “EYE REST” BUTTON ON MY ANDROID CELL PHONE

  • To activate the “Eye rest” function, you must slide down the notification bar.
  • At that moment you can press the “Visual rest” button.
  • This allows you to activate the famous “blue filter”.
  • With this, the light emitted by your cell phone will be less powerful and you will avoid visual fatigue.
  • Also, this will help you at night so that you can fall asleep much faster.

With the “Visual rest” option you can reduce the intensity of brightness on your Android phone. (Photo: MAG – Rommel Yupanqui)



  • The “blue filter” can also be graduated, that is, you can choose the level of intensity.
  • To do this, simply go to Settings and from there to Display.
  • Look for the “Visual rest” option and with it you can regulate how much yellow intensity you want on your Android smartphone.
  • Remember that you can program it to activate automatically at a certain time.
